Neurosensory stimulation
Neurosensory stimulation refers to structured sensory input that aims to shape how a session feels and how attention is paced across sound, visuals, and breathing.
BioSynCare uses the term in a practical wellness sense: sensory stimulation that is designed to be gentler, more coherent, and more intentional across audio, visual rhythm, and guided breathing, rather than a claim about diagnosis or treatment.
From sensory stimulation to neurosensory pacing
Broad sensory stimulation can mean almost anything. BioSynCare focuses on neurosensory pacing: repeated audio-visual structure that gives the nervous system a clearer tempo for settling, concentrating, or transitioning into rest.
Audio-visual stimulation, breathing, and session structure
The sessions combine sound, rhythm, and visual pacing with guided breathing cues. That matters because many people respond better to coordinated sensory structure than to an isolated tone or frequency label on its own.
What cognitive entrainment means in BioSynCare
Here, cognitive entrainment means shaping attention and session flow through repeated sensory structure. The goal is everyday self-regulation support for focus, relaxation, meditation, and sleep routines, not clinical diagnosis or medical treatment.
Common questions
What is neurosensory stimulation?
Neurosensory stimulation is a structured way of combining sensory cues such as sound, visual rhythm, and breathing guidance so a session feels more coherent and easier to follow.
Is BioSynCare a medical treatment?
No. BioSynCare is positioned as a wellness tool for self-regulation support and does not diagnose, treat, cure, or prevent disease.
Why talk about cognitive entrainment instead of only tones?
Because the practical effect of a session depends on the full sensory pattern: audio rhythm, visual pacing, breathing structure, session sequencing, and the user's context, not only one sound label.
